Southwest FL groundwater and rivers fall below normal

Summary: The Southwest Florida Water Management District reports that groundwater, lakes, and rivers across its North, Central, and South monitoring regions dropped below normal historical ranges at the end of August. The district is urging continued, year-round water conservation in response to the below-normal levels.
